In the ultimate showdown between the new Honda Accord and the 2025 Toyota Camry, savagegeese delves into every nook and cranny to determine the superior sedan. The Camry, starting at a modest $28,000, offers a plethora of features including optional e all-wheel drive and a tech-savvy interior brimming with physical controls for a tactile driving experience. On the other hand, the Accord, while more reserved in design, shines with its spacious trunk, comfortable backseat, and user-friendly physical controls that make driving a breeze.
When it comes to infotainment systems, the Accord takes the lead with its Android automotive-powered setup, boasting lightning-fast processing speeds and Google-based software that ensures a seamless user experience. However, this technological prowess comes with a caveat - increased data collection and privacy concerns that savvy users must navigate. Meanwhile, the Camry's system, built on Linux, offers a more contained approach to data handling, providing a sense of security for those wary of information sharing.
In the audio department, the Camry impresses with its JBL sound system, delivering a rich and warm audio experience despite some harmonic distortion. Conversely, Honda's decision to reserve their superior Bose audio system for the highest trim level leaves something to be desired for audiophiles. As savagegeese meticulously dissects these two sedans, it becomes clear that each car has its strengths and weaknesses, making it a tough call to declare an outright winner. Ultimately, the decision between the Accord and the Camry boils down to personal preference and the specific features that resonate with individual drivers.
